Bottlebrush Buckeye belongs to the family Hippocastanaceae and Boston Ivy belongs to the family Vitaceae.

Also, when you compare Bottlebrush Buckeye and Boston Ivy, other factors should also be taken into considerations like order, subfamilies, tribe, clade etc. First plant's genus is Aesculus and other plant's genus is Parthenocissus. Bottlebrush Buckeye tribe is Not Available and Boston Ivy tribe is Not Available. Bottlebrush Buckeye clade is Angiosperms, Eudicots and Rosids and order is Sapindales whereas Boston Ivy clade is Angiosperms, Eudicots and Rosids and order is Vitales. Every plant have subfamilies. Bottlebrush Buckeye subfamilies are, Hippocastanoideae and Boston Ivy subfamilies are Not Available.
